Tariffs are significantly affecting companies involved in international trade. Keeping track of changing tariff requirements and the need to implement and undo them quickly presents a challenge for businesses. Making things even more complicated, U.S. Customs and Border Protection (CBP) has increased enforcement activity on imported goods, identifying substantial amounts of owed duties and fees.
These tariffs represent a significant policy change and a compliance burden for businesses. Companies importing affected goods into the United States face challenges, as do those exporting into countries that implement retaliatory tariffs on U.S. goods. Shipping companies have also reacted to the high tariffs, adjusting policies and implementing fees.

The key to handling the constant changes in tariffs and streamlining international trade compliance is customs duty automation.
Avalara helps with global tax and compliance by connecting all pieces of the global tax and tariff puzzle through a suite of global compliance solutions:
- Automated Tariff Code Classification: Avalara automates the assignment of Harmonized System (HS) codes, Harmonized Tariff Schedule (HTS) codes, and Schedule B codes, leveraging experts, deep global content, and the power of AI. This helps improve customer experience by mitigating incorrect classification that could lead to under- or over-charging tax due to incorrect classification. Accurate classification and customs duty calculations help avoid added costs at the border.
- Real-time Customs Duties Calculations: Avalara AvaTax Global Calculations calculates customs duties and import taxes in real-time. Providing a Delivered Duty Paid (DDP) buyer experience with real-time calculations at checkout can reduce the risk of cart abandonment or refused packages and optimize the customer experience.
- Identifying Government Restrictions: Avalara Trade Restrictions Management provides up-to-date knowledge of government restrictions on cross-border transactions, helping businesses avoid products being denied at the border and stay compliant.
